WebMay 18, 2015 · Scientists already knew that some jumping spiders, like Habronattus pyrrithrix, could see green and ultraviolet (UV) light through two of their eight eyes. Researchers presumed they could also... WebFeb 17, 2024 · They let the spider watch what’s happening behind it. Taken together, the eight eyes offer a nearly 360-degree view of the world.
